S. Africa Troops Kill 56 Rebels
Associated Press
WINDHOEK, South-West Africa —
South African-led troops shot and killed 56 insurgents who ambushed them in South-West Africa, the military said today.
Maj. Gen. George Meiring, commander of the South-West Africa Territory Force, said the clash occurred Wednesday in the far north of the South African-ruled territory, during a follow-up operation. He said his forces lost one man in the battle.
